Understanding Dogecoin’s Volatility
Dogecoin has always been known for its price volatility, which is partly driven by social media trends, celebrity endorsements, and market speculation. In recent times, it has experienced frequent price fluctuations that present both risks and opportunities. Traders often find themselves navigating these fluctuations, seeking to capitalize on short-term price movements. While this volatility can result in profitable trades, it also comes with the potential for substantial losses.
Factors Contributing to Dogecoin’s Price Changes
Several factors influence the price of Dogecoin. Market sentiment, Twitter activity, and general cryptocurrency trends play a significant role in driving its price. Dogecoin’s relatively low market capitalization also means that even small movements can lead to large price swings. Additionally, investor behavior, particularly during speculative bubbles, can exacerbate these fluctuations.
What Does This Mean for Traders?
For traders, understanding the volatile nature of Dogecoin is key to developing successful strategies. Active traders may use technical analysis, news monitoring, and market sentiment to predict short-term movements. However, due to its volatility, it’s crucial to exercise caution and have risk management strategies in place, as rapid changes in price can result in significant financial risk.
In conclusion, Dogecoin’s price volatility is a double-edged sword for traders. While it opens the door for potential profit, it also requires a disciplined approach and constant market observation to mitigate the associated risks.
